Vestrahorn, Stokksnes - Iceland

 

With 454 meters high and overlooking the Atlantic Ocean and part of Stokksnes promontory where the coast with stunning dunes of lava, which are constantly shaped by the natural forces of water and wind.

 

Although the first signs of settlement of Islândida were found in this area, this place is very popular among photographers.

 

Here the scenery are constantly changing ... the sun, the fog, the waves and the black dunes represent a truly dramatic sight or the wet sand that mirrors the reflections and mountain range Conferring to this place something of enigmatic.

 

Undoubtedly one of the must-see places in Iceland.
